Job Summary :

As an Administrative Intern at Hartford Healthcare, you'll work closely with our administrative professionals, gaining exposure to diverse aspects of healthcare administration.

This 10-week paid internship provides hands-on experience under the guidance of HHC Leadership Team members. You'll engage in project-based work, collaborating with functional leaders in areas like human resources, health equity, quality, finance, operations, innovation, and more, contributing to your growth as a future healthcare leader.

Key Responsibilities :

  • Collaborate with your preceptor on specialized projects, which may encompass research, data analysis, and report creation.
  • Cultivate effective communication skills through interactions with team members, leadership, and, depending on your role or department, even patients.
  • Engage in training sessions and workshops to elevate your administrative and professional proficiencies.
  • Shadow experienced administrative professionals to gain first-hand insights into their roles and responsibilities.
  • Actively participate in impact days, making meaningful contributions to enhance and support our local community.

Here’s what you can expect :

  • Housing during the summer
  • Internship placement based on interest and organizational need
  • Exposure & networking with executive leadership
  • Meaningful hands-on project work
  • Leadership development sessions
  • Attendance at top-level decision-making meetings
  • Team building activities throughout the summer
  • Community service in the Greater Hartford area
  • Site tours of HHC facilities
  • Employee mentorship
